Business Overview
The eBook examines a Natural Honey Store selling sealed, traceable finished honey products sourced from suppliers rather than operating as a honey-production, beekeeping or in-house bottling business.
The proposed product range includes:
• Multiflora honey
• Forest or raw honey
• Larger family packs
• Trial-size packs
• Premium honey varieties
• Gift and sampler combinations
The model emphasizes product traceability, clear customer education, organized merchandising, tasting-led selling, gift-ready options, controlled inventory and repeat purchasing.
